720 /*
721  * A DB_LSN has two parts, a fileid which identifies a specific file, and an
722  * offset within that file.  The fileid is an unsigned 4-byte quantity that
723  * uniquely identifies a file within the log directory -- currently a simple
724  * counter inside the log.  The offset is also an unsigned 4-byte value.  The
725  * log manager guarantees the offset is never more than 4 bytes by switching
726  * to a new log file before the maximum length imposed by an unsigned 4-byte
727  * offset is reached.
728  */
729 struct __db_lsn {
730 	u_int32_t	file;		/* File ID. */
731 	u_int32_t	offset;		/* File offset. */
732 };
